Russian President Vladimir Putin, by his decree, awarded the title of Hero of Russia to cosmonaut Pyotr Dubrov, and actor Andrei Leonov – People’s Artist of Russia. Document published on the official portal of legal information.
Andrei Leonov was awarded the title of People’s Artist of Russia for “great merits in the development of theatrical and cinematic art,” according to Vladimir Putin’s decree. Andrei Leonov is the son of the People’s Artist of the USSR Yevgeny Leonov. Widespread fame brought him the role of the father of many children, Sergei Vasnetsov in the TV series “Daddy’s Daughters.” Leonov also starred in the films “An Ordinary Miracle”, “Lev Yashin. Goalkeeper of my dreams”, TV series “Yesenin”, “Ivanov-Ivanov”, was involved in the TV shows “Juno and Avos”, “Memorial Prayer”.
The decree signed by the head of state notes that the title of Hero of Russia was awarded to Pyotr Dubrov “for courage and heroism shown during a long-term space flight on the International Space Station (ISS)”. He was also awarded the honorary title “Pilot-Cosmonaut of the Russian Federation”. Petr Dubrov is 45 years old. He is a test cosmonaut of the Yu.A. Gagarin” and the 125th cosmonaut of Russia. Pyotr Dubrov joined the cosmonaut corps in 2012. In 2022, he set a record for the duration of one space flight under the ISS program among Russians – 355 days.
By the same decree, Vladimir Putin awarded the Order of Courage to RT war correspondent Andrei Filatov, and another military correspondent, Valentin Gorshenin, to the medal “For Merit to the Fatherland,” II degree.
